Gold history in Kenya

The first major gold mining was done by Rosterman Gold Mine, which mined more about 7340 kgs of gold between 1935 and 1952, at it's underground mines in Kakamega. Currently, Kenya has 2 post independence commercial gold mining companies in Narok and Nandi Hills, and many prospecting and exploration companies …

Mining in Kenya – Kenya Chamber of Mines

Acacia Mining recently defined a maiden resource of 1.31 Moz at 12.1 g/t at the Liranda Corridor. Karebe Mining (near Kisumu) and Kilimapesa Gold (in Lolgorien) are fully-mechanized small-scale operations which have been producing gold for a few years. Kenya offers significant potential for the development of formal small-scale gold mines.

Migori Gold Project

Red Rock holds a 75% direct interest in Mid Migori Mining Company Ltd ("MMM") which controls a 723 koz JORC gold resource in Kenya held in two exploration licenses. Location The licences ("SPL"), which cover an area of approximately 245km ² are located in the SW corner of Kenya, approximately 290km west of the capital Nairobi.

Prospecting for gold in western Kenya

Gold mining has been an on-going activity in Kenya even before independence, with artisanal gold mining being the most dominant type. A number of international gold mining firms have been granted exploration licenses by the Kenyan government in the recent past to help professionalize the sector and increase yields. …
